Aldershot - Politics

Politics

Aldershot is divided into the following wards:

  • Rowhill: southwest of the town
  • Wellington: west, north and centre of the town
  • Manor Park: south of the town
  • Heron Wood: southeast of the town
  • North Town: northeast of the town.

Wellington Ward is quite unique, as it combines the most compact urban parts of the town (the town centre and Cargate Hill) with a very large acreage of unpopulated woodlands, forests and heathland.

Rowhill and Manor Park wards are the most affluent of the 5 wards, in particular in the areas closer to Farnham.

The town is represented in parliament through the Aldershot constituency. The current MP is Gerald Howarth (Conservative), with a majority in May 2010 of 5,586 (12.3%). Of the 42 councillors on Rushmoor Borough Council, 15 represent the five wards that comprise Aldershot. Of these councillors elected since the last local elections in May 2011, nine are Conservative and six represent Labour.
